Transaction 4503820184aaba1d2e30ed25d0ced81b24b44d2510bce56cea57e690d4bfc93b

1 Input
2 Outputs
  • 4503820184aaba1d2e30ed25d0ced81b24b44d2510bce56cea57e690d4bfc93b:0
  • value  27750494
    address  3DtpdV6TxiytxqjbDixXB8KiR93zzXKGoh
  • 4503820184aaba1d2e30ed25d0ced81b24b44d2510bce56cea57e690d4bfc93b:1
  • value  908242
    address  12dTSRYNz5Zri21uFw7yWG3gKfU4YA8ZD3